Philadelphia Eagles vs. Washington Redskins

Week 1 of football is finally here! The Philadelphia Eagles travel to take on the Washington Redskins in an NFC East matchup to kick off the season. The New York Giants and Dallas Cowboys also play week one, on Monday Night Football, but the Eagles and Redskins play at 1:00 p.m. ET on Sunday, Sept. 10, 2017.

Both teams added big name free agent wide receivers this offseason. Washington added converted quarterback Terrelle Pryor to the mix while the Eagles added Alshon Jeffery. Both of these players will look to make a statement in their first game with their new team.

This game will ultimately come down to quarterback play, and we have two good ones going at it. Second-year quarterback Carson Wentz will look to get his Eagles in the win column right away to start the year. He has a bunch of new weapons this year, so it is time for him to take the next step. Washington’s quarterback Kirk Cousins may get disrespected by some, even by his team, but this guy can play the game.

It will be interesting to see which quarterback shines the brightest on Sunday.

Eagles Keys To Victory

Carson Wentz: It is no secret that this team will go as far as he will take them. The Eagles need to make sure they keep him clean all day and allow him to pick apart the Redskins defense.

Run the ball well: Philadelphia struggled to run the ball in 2016, but that needs to change this year. And it starts in Week 1 with LeGarrette Blount giving the Eagles offense a new element.

Get after Kirk Cousins: If there was one knock on Cousins, it is his ability when he is pressured. The Eagles need to make sure they get constant pressure on him and find out if he has fixed that aspect of his game.

Redskins Keys To Victory

Get after Carson Wentz: Just like the Eagles, getting pressure on the opposing quarterback is always good. Washington needs to get after Wentz so that he can’t get into a rhythm.

Cover Zach Ertz: The last time these two teams met, Eagles tight end Zach Ertz caught 10 passes for 112 yards. Washington needs to make it a priory covering Wentz’s safety blanket tight.

Feed you guy (Terrelle Pryor): They signed Pryor for a reason this offseason, and they should give him a healthy dose of targets on Sunday. Outside of Ronald Darby, the Philadelphia cornerbacks are not very good right now. Washington needs to make sure they are getting the ball to their big time wide receiver.

Prediction

Philly gave Wentz the weapons he needs to succeed and they will be too much for the Redskins on Sunday. Pryor will still have a big day, but Jeffery is the difference maker for the Eagles as they pick up a huge Week 1 victory.

Pick: Philadelphia Eagles 35, Washington Redskins: 28
